Kobalt 80V Mower Specs
- Type: Battery-powered cordless electric
- Cutting positions: 7 height adjustments (from 1-3/8 inches to 3-3/8 inches)
- Motor: Highly efficient brushless motor
- Cutting path: 21 inches
- Runtime: 60-80 minutes
- Battery: 5.0 Ah battery
- Weight: 58 pounds
- Warranty: Generous 5-year warranty
Kobalt 80V Mower Key Features
Powerful brushless 80-Volt motor: This rugged motor offers impressive power while maximizing runtime. The brushless motor is progressively productive and it can withstand many years of daily use.
- Multiple cutting height options: It is possible to lower or lift the mower deck anywhere from 1.375 to 3.375 inches. Use the single-lever height adjustment to choose any of the 7 easy-to-adjust cutting heights.
- Handle-folding system: This useful system allows for compact transport and vertical storage as well. It can help you save space. The foldable handle is ergonomically designed and it has built-in knobs. They should be turned in order to fold down the handle.
- 3 cutting capabilities: Side-discharging, bagging, and mulching. Switch between these three options, depending on the mowing conditions and your needs.
- 2-stage starting system: This feature involves a 2-stage starting process for safe operation. After pushing the start button, you should pull the handle to get started.
- A wide 21″ cutting path: The mower doesn’t skimp on the cutting path. This means you will be able to cut your grass efficiently and mow a smaller lawn in a few passes.
Battery & Charger
The machine is powered by a 5.0 Ah 80V lithium-ion battery. A charger is also included. It only takes 30 minutes to charge the battery. Putting in and removing the batteries is fairly easy.
It is important to note that the battery is interchangeable with any Kobalt power tool that shares the 80V Li-ion platform.
With a fully charged battery, you can mow up to 80 minutes. There are battery-light indicators both on the mower and charger, so you’ll be able to check the battery level while mowing.
You will be able to get through a quarter acre lawn on a single battery under normal conditions. However, this mower is not suitable for large yards above 0.5 acres in size.
The batteries are covered by a 3-year warranty and can last a good amount of time.
How to Use the Kobalt 80V Mower
The Kobalt 80V Mower is easy to use. Once you’ve charged and installed the battery, start the machine right up by following these simple steps:
Two-stage starting – Push the button, grab the handlebar and pull back on the foldable handle. It starts up easily. The handle is curved nicely so to be easy on the hands and it features a foam grip to make working a pleasure.
- Adjust the deck height with the single-lever. There are seven height settings to choose from. Make sure the cutting height is high enough to prevent the deck from getting clumped with grass and make that the cutting blade keep spinning.
- Adjust the handle height – there are three height options – so that you can comfortably walk behind the mower. Release the start handle if the machine gets clogged to prevent damage.
- Choose between side discharging, rear bagging, and mulching according to your needs. If you opt for mulching, which is suited for tall grass, you will have to install the mulcher lock.
- Bagging the clippings is easy thanks to a bag that is easy to put back and remove. The grass falls right out of the bag when dumping it. While there are no clogging problems with this bag, it fills quickly
- When you are done with mowing, store the machine upright in a dry and clean place, whether it is a carport or shed. By folding the handle completely, you can make it take up less storage space.
When it comes to maintenance of this lawnmower, you need to inspect the blade occasionally and clean it regularly. Pay special attention to the area underneath the deck. Additionally, maintenance involves servicing as needed.
User Feedback & Reviews
Most Common Complaints
- Handles are awkward to fold: Some customers find the handle and wheels somewhat sloppy. In addition, it is a bit tricky to fold for storage.
- It struggles on tall grass: The blade can do a great job of slicing through even thick, wet grass without much problem. Even though the mulching option will let you cut tall grass, the mower will struggle a lot when dealing with it.
- The battery’s power could be better: Another complaint about this electric mower is regarding battery power. Compared to other lawnmowers, it is slightly weak.
Most Common Praises
- Easy to use: The users find it easy to operate. Whether you are snapping on the chute, installing the mulch lock, or removing the rear bag, everything about this machine is quite easy.
- Good quality of the cut: The cut quality is a huge improvement. Many homeowners are satisfied with it, as there are lots of positive reviews for the quality of the cut. The mower can cut wet grass.
- Durable body: The deck is made of steel for greater strength. While the steel deck provides excellent bagging and cutting, it adds to the durability and weight of the machine as well.
- Short battery-charging time: With this fast-charging battery-powered mower, you will skip yardwork delays and long recharge hours. The battery indicator light will prevent you from running out of power.
How Much Does the Kobalt 80V Mower Cost?
You can expect to pay anywhere from $400 to $500, depending on whether the battery and charger are included or not.
The Kobalt 80-Volt mower is certainly not the most affordable option on the market. However, this product still offers good value for money and great cost-effectiveness, given that it doesn’t have high-maintenance requirements.
